Now, I still love my pinks, and creams, but I love these vintage types of Christmas decorations. The swag on the left, is plastic snowmen on white plastic chains, with a red velvet bow. It is from Two Guys department store, and the original price is .99! They were a popular department store in the 50's -60's, and are no longer in business. She was just setting up her booth inside the flea market, and I was overjoyed, when she told me to pick through whatever I wanted! Love this light-up snowman blowmold.

Love the little santa to the right. He is sealed in the package, and was also marked .99. Looks like he is from the 60's too. He has a rubber face, and made in Japan. Down in front, I found 2 glittered candlestick picks. It's funny, I used to work in Woolworths department store when I was 16. I worked in the housewares dept, and always had to straighten up the big display of plastic flowers and picks. Who knew things like this would be so sought after years later?

I was really excited to find these pixies!! They are all in great condition, and nice and clean. The one in the front holding the package is adorable. There is also a drummer in the front. There is a satin ball next to santa, with a rubber face pixie sitting on it. I just used the little votive cups to display them.
